Kansas Billing and Portal Access

Kansas billing workflows often involve moving between Kansas Medical Assistance Program tools, KanCare managed care plan portals, KMAP enrollment requirements, and commercial payer websites. Tasks like eligibility verification, claim status checks, remittance review, prior authorization research, and electronic claim setup are often handled across different systems depending on the payer.

Most Kansas practices work across a mix of KMAP administrative workflows, KanCare managed care organizations, fee-for-service Medicaid exceptions, CHIP-related coverage, and commercial insurers. Consistent access to those payer resources is part of maintaining steady billing operations and avoiding unnecessary delays during follow-up.

Kansas Payer Contacts, Portals, and Billing Notes

Use this table to access commonly used Kansas payer portals, provider contacts, and claims resources. For claim-specific questions or submission requirements, confirm details directly with the payer.

Payer Plan Type Portal / Claims Resource Main Provider Contact EDI / Payer ID Note
Kansas Medical Assistance Program (KMAP) Medicaid administrative and provider portal system KMAP secure provider portal Use KMAP provider support and online portal resources Enrollment with KMAP is required for Kansas Medicaid providers; use the secure portal for provider access, claims, eligibility, and account tools
KanCare Kansas Medicaid managed care program KanCare provider resources KanCare resources Confirm the member’s assigned KanCare MCO before billing; most Kansas Medicaid and CHIP consumers are served through KanCare
Healthy Blue Kansas KanCare Medicaid managed care Healthy Blue Kansas provider resources Claims resources Healthy Blue uses Availity for claims and real-time transactions; payer ID listed as 00047 for Medicaid and Medicare DSNP EDI guidance
Sunflower Health Plan KanCare Medicaid managed care Sunflower Health Plan provider portal Provider resources page Sunflower offers secure provider accounts and KMAP bulletin resources; verify claim routing and authorization requirements by plan and service type
UnitedHealthcare Community Plan of Kansas KanCare Medicaid managed care Kansas Community Plan provider resources Claims and payments page Verify payer ID by claim type, product, and clearinghouse configuration before submission
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Kansas Commercial and other plan types vary by product BCBSKS provider resources Professional provider resources BCBSKS provider tools include training, manuals, publications, medical policies, and Availity-connected provider portal workflows
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Kansas City Commercial and other plan types vary by region and product Blue KC provider portal Provider support through Blue KC provider portal Verify payer ID, network, and product routing before submission, especially for Kansas City-area plans
Aetna Commercial and Medicare Advantage varies by plan Aetna on Availity Use Availity for claims, eligibility, authorizations, and referrals Verify payer ID by product and clearinghouse
Cigna Healthcare Commercial Submit claims and portal tools Cigna for Health Care Professionals portal Medical payer ID listed as 62308

Kansas Medicaid

KMAP and KanCare

The Kansas Medical Assistance Program provider portal and KanCare provider resources are two of the most important access points for in-state billing teams. KMAP provides secure access for provider tools and account functions, while KanCare organizes managed care resources for Kansas Medicaid and CHIP consumers.

For many Kansas practices, KMAP is the first stop for Medicaid administrative activity, while KanCare providers should also reference the member’s assigned MCO for plan-specific billing, authorization, and claims rules.

  • Portal: KMAP secure provider portal and KanCare provider resources
  • Main provider contact: Use KMAP and assigned MCO provider support paths
  • EDI note: Confirm KMAP enrollment, KanCare MCO assignment, EDI setup, and clearinghouse routing before first submission
  • Best use: Eligibility, claims, enrollment, managed care routing, provider account tools, Medicaid reference information

Kansas Payer Notes

Healthy Blue Kansas

Healthy Blue Kansas uses Availity for claims-related functions, real-time transactions, and EDI workflows. Its claims pages are useful for submission guidance, claim status review, appeals, and electronic data interchange setup.

Claims Resources

Sunflower Health Plan

Sunflower Health Plan offers secure provider accounts, provider manuals, forms, KMAP bulletin resources, and plan-specific guidance. This is a strong page to bookmark for KanCare claim workflows and authorization research.

UnitedHealthcare Community Plan

UnitedHealthcare’s Kansas Community Plan hub centralizes provider manuals, forms, prior authorization information, claims resources, and plan guidance. It works well as a main reference point for Kansas KanCare billing activity.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is this page meant to replace payer websites?

No. This page is designed as a fast-access resource hub. Staff should still verify submission requirements, portal instructions, and payer IDs on the official payer site before acting.

Why not list every payer ID on the page?

Some payer IDs vary by claim type, product line, clearinghouse, or transaction. Listing only verified information and prompting users to confirm setup helps reduce avoidable submission errors.

Who should use this Kansas payer directory?

This page is useful for independent practices, physician groups, hospitals, billing companies, credentialing teams, and revenue cycle staff handling Kansas claims.
